Transaction 71317a13cc4c91af59a601383d118789b9ec01110b67c432ee989b5e657e3f06

36 Input
2 Outputs
  • 71317a13cc4c91af59a601383d118789b9ec01110b67c432ee989b5e657e3f06:0
  • value  576359
    address  3LGY8p7VBVBUhuEwPz6vQrAPS8JG9XTnpA
  • 71317a13cc4c91af59a601383d118789b9ec01110b67c432ee989b5e657e3f06:1
  • value  313583028
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s